2009 MAMEA Conference
New Inspiration in Marine Education
University of Delaware
Virden Center
October 2-4, 2009
Lewes, Delaware

Join us in Lewes, Delaware on October 2-4, 2009 for a fantastic Professional Development Opportunity!

Schedule At-A-Glance

Friday, October 2, 2009
Optional kayaking field trip combined with a tour of Dogfish Head Brewery (spaces still available — contact Conference Chair, Tami Lunsford at tami.lunsford@gmail.com for more information).

Dinner lecture by Gary Kreamer from "Green Eggs & Sand" on Delaware's unique marine and aquatic habitats.

Saturday, October 3, 2009

  • Presentations on the latest marine and aquatic research and how we can include this new and exciting information in our classrooms and education programs.
  • Presentations by educators on lessons, activities and resources.
  • Fun-filled auction & party!

Sunday, October 4, 2009
You can choose to stay and take advantage of the free University of Delaware's Coast Day with exhibits, seafood cooking demonstrations, boat tours, a boat show, and much more (www.ocean.udel.edu/coastday)!
